Class 12 Maths Exam 2026

The Maths exam 2026 was considered by most students as moderate to difficult. Difficulty split

Aakash Institute subject experts say that a majority of the students who worked through NCERT examples, sample papers, and previous board questions found themselves capable of handling most parts.

– Easy questions: 35-40% – Moderate questions: 40-45% – Difficult questions: 15-20%

Section-Wise Analysis of Class 12th Maths Exam 2026

Section A – MCQs 1-mark questions were mostly formula-based from chapters like Probability and Matrices. Students who revised NCERT found them easy.

Section B – Very Short Answer 2-mark questions required quick calculations and basic formulas. Common topics included Matrices and Relations & Functions.

Section C – Short Answer 3-mark questions focused on concepts and multi-step solutions. Many students found time management challenging here.

Section E – Case Study This section was the most challenging for many students as it tested concept application in real-life situations.

Section D – Long Answer 5-mark questions tested problem-solving and step presentation. Integration and Vectors were slightly lengthy but manageable.

Expected Score Ranges

Based on student reactions and expert reviews:

– Well-prepared students may score 60–75 marks out of 80 – The average scoring range is 50–65 marks – Students facing calculation errors may fall in the 40–55 mark range
